Substances which comprise the chromatin
What are the substances which comprise the chromatin? What is the basic difference between chromosome and chromatin?
Expert
The chromatin, dispersed in nucleus, is a set of filamentous DNA molecules related to nuclear proteins termed as histones. Each DNA filament is the double helix of DNA and therefore a chromosome.
